The James River Park System contains acres of shoreline for fishing, biking, running, walking, rafting, and canoeing. There are 4 public tennis courts at this tennis facility. Natural features include steep cliffs, wooded forests, open lawns, streams, and a central lake. Located approximately three miles southwest of downtown Richmond on the south bank of the James River, this 105-acre park is surrounded by the Woodland Heights, Forest Hill, and Westover Hills neighborhoods. Once an estate owned by different families and then an amusement park, the City of Richmond bought the land in 1933 and turned it into the present-day urban park. It features an amazing farmers market open during the summer and fall months, paved walking trails, playgrounds, a pond, unpaved bike trails through the woods, wide open fields, picnic shelters and tennis courts.
